I have a 1095-C but dont know how to add it.

Please review the following helpful information below. You don't need the form to file your tax return. TurboTax will ask you questions about your health coverage but your 1095-C isn't needed. Just keep the form in your files.

What's a Form 1095-C?

If you have a  1095-C, a form titled Employer-Provided Health Insurance Offer and Coverage  the IRS does NOT need any details from this form. You can keep any 1095-C forms you get from your employer for your records.

When you come to the question “Did you have health insurance coverage in 2016”, simply select “Yes”.

When you come to the question "Were you enrolled in a plan from HealthCare.gov or another state's Marketplace in 2016?", select "No".

If you're covered through your job or have health insurance through the VA or Tricare, your plan isn't a marketplace plan, but it still counts as health care coverage.
